The Splitwise-style assignment logic lives in the Bucketeer service. Clients call `/v1/assign` with a subject ID and experiment slug, and Bucketeer returns a deterministic variant plus an exposure token you must log with the event. Assignments are sticky per subject, so repeated calls are safe and cached locally for five minutes. For your contractor sandbox, use the staging environment only; production access comes later. Staging requests authenticate against Bucketeer with the key below.

gateway credential: zpat7_wu4aBVX

**Q: How do I get into the bike cage and through the parking gates?**

A: The bike cage at Marrowfield House sits behind Gate 3 and is available from 06:00 to 22:00 daily. The parking gates open automatically for registered vehicles; cyclists should dismount before entering. For your first week, use the temporary access code below.

staff pass of yaweg-haduf = bdg-DEY-5

# Log sampling for the Wrennet notification service
# This service emits roughly 40k log lines per minute at peak, so we
# sample INFO at 5% and keep WARN/ERROR at 100%. If support needs full
# traces for an incident, flip sample_rate to 1.0 for no more than one
# hour — the sink fills quickly. Sampled logs are written to the store below.

replica DSN, yadup-hahig: mongodb://gilys_svc:Mx@db-5f8f.norvasoft.internal:5432/eliion